Teacher Without Equal
in matters spiritual,
the heart, not the mind,
is the teacher without equal.
if we are to hold on to something
that we can clearly understand,
something that is meaningful,
it must be to the inexplainable;
for pure tranquility of the soul
unknown to the doubtful mind,
and for joyful hope only known
to believing hearts, lean on faith;
this, the logical, scientific mind
rejects as mere emotionalism,
but the heart that truly knows
can hardly do so, in fact, cannot;
in matters spiritual,
the heart, not the mind,
is the teacher without equal.
